Job Title: Learning Mentor 16-21 hours a week
Purpose
To support students in overcoming barriers to learning, improving engagement, and achieving their potential through one-to-one and group mentoring.
Key Responsibilities
*
Provide mentoring to improve progress, motivation, and wellbeing.
*
Support attendance, behaviour, and study skills.
*
Work with teaching and support staff to monitor progress.
*
Signpost students to internal/external services where needed.
*
Keep accurate records and contribute to safeguarding.
Person Specification
Essential: Experience working with young people, strong communication skills, ability to motivate learners, understanding of safeguarding.
Desirable: Relevant qualification (youth work/mentoring/education), experience in FE, knowledge of SEND support
